If the right arm of the traffic constable is extended forward, the movement of non-rail vehicles on the left side is allowed:

  1. Straight and to the left.
  2. In all directions.Correct answer

Explanation

Trackless vehicles approaching from the controller's left side may go straight, turn right, turn left, or make a U-turn when the right arm is extended forward. Restricting them to straight and left movements wrongly excludes the permitted right turn and reversal.
